Fig leaves, often overlooked in favor of the sweet fruit they bear, have been used for centuries in traditional medicine for their impressive health benefits. Recent studies and anecdotal evidence suggest that fig leaves can play a significant role in managing diabetes. Let’s explore how fig leaves can help control blood sugar levels and improve overall health for those with diabetes.
The Benefits of Fig Leaves for Diabetes
1. Blood Sugar Regulation:
Fig leaves contain compounds that help regulate blood sugar levels. These compounds increase insulin sensitivity and slow down the absorption of sugars in the intestines, leading to more stable blood glucose levels.
2. Improved Insulin Function:
Regular consumption of fig leaf tea has been shown to improve the function of insulin, the hormone responsible for regulating blood sugar. This can be particularly beneficial for individuals with type 2 diabetes who experience insulin resistance.
